What is a VA Home Equity Loan?

A VA home equity loan refers to borrowing against the equity in a home using benefits associated with VA (Veterans Affairs) loan programs or similar refinancing options. While traditional VA loans do not offer a standard home equity loan product, many borrowers use VA cash-out refinancing to achieve similar results.

Key Concept:

  • Borrow against your home equity
  • Replace or supplement existing mortgage
  • Receive funds for personal or financial needs

What is Home Equity?

Home equity is the difference between your property’s current market value and the remaining mortgage balance.

Formula:

Home Equity = Property Value − Mortgage Balance

Formula Used in Calculation

Maximum Loan Amount = Home Value × LTV Ratio

Available Cash = Maximum Loan − Existing Mortgage Balance


Practical Examples

Example 1: Standard Case

  • Home Value: $400,000
  • Mortgage Balance: $200,000
  • LTV Ratio: 90%

Maximum Loan = $360,000
Cash Available = $160,000


Example 2: Full Equity Scenario

  • Home Value: $300,000
  • Balance: $100,000
  • LTV: 100%

Maximum Loan = $300,000
Cash-Out = $200,000
